- The distance between Skikda, Algeria and Port Harcourt, Nigeria is approximately 3,562 km or 2,213 mi.
- To reach Skikda in this distance one would set out from Port Harcourt bearing 359.8°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Skikda bearing 359.8° or N .
- Skikda has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Port Harcourt has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- Skikda is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Port Harcourt is in or near the tropical mo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 9.1 °C (16.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.1 °C (18.2°F) more in Skikda.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1565 mm (61.6 in) less which is equivalent to 1565 l/m² (38.41 US gal/ft²) or 15,650,000 l/ha (1,673,089 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.4° lower in Skikda than in Port Harcourt.
